Listened to Oathbreaker’s latest release, very disappointing especially considering how strong of a start it has. Been going through Anaal Nathrakh’s discography. They’re a British based industrial blackened grindore band, christ that’s a mouthful, early stuff is just standard black metal which isn’t bad but it doesn’t really stand out all that much but their later releases that incorporate more industrial and heavy metal influences are gold.
